larnk
发表于 2005-1-18 08:57:37
Post by 金闪闪
不是误导。
我在系统测试时发现,刚运行hlds建立的服务器,amx.cfg以及mysql.cfg的执行是有先后顺序的。
而很多人忽略了这个顺序。 :74:
amxx.cfg是在admin.ammx这个插件里被调用的。至于mysql.cfg在哪里被调用我还真没注意,但我觉得在哪里被调用,只与那个插件需要用到它有关系,与效率没有关系。
所以我说写到哪里都是一样的,只要能够在需要的时候已经被执行就可以了。
lu0007
发表于 2005-1-18 10:12:30
Post by 金闪闪
sql.cfg执行效率低于amxx.cfg的。加到amxx.cfg中更理想。 :wink:
金闪闪,这次你错了,不是这样的。mysql的运行和amxx.cfg 、server.cfg(我试的)都是没有关系的,只要sql.cfg文件配置正确就成。我的sql.cfg文件配置是正确的,就是我的mysql版本过高,我是4.1.9 的,我试过多次了。关键是
amx_sql_host "localhost"
amx_sql_user "abc"
amx_sql_pass ""
amx_sql_db "amx"
amx_sql_table "ipdatau"
中的
amx_sql_pass ""
密码为空,这样的表示法子好像不对,它检测amx_sql_pass 是空,就用默认的root用户登录了。正确的我就不知道怎么写了,上面的写法是错的,只要我随便写成如
amx_sql_pass "22222"
Hlds就会用abc用户登录,不过密码不对,就没有法子登录 ,哎,谁让我的mysql版本过高啊!
再: 有谁知道在这种情况下amx_sql_pass后面应该加什么啊????
金闪闪
发表于 2005-1-18 10:28:59
Post by lu0007
金闪闪,这次你错了,不是这样的。mysql的运行和amxx.cfg 、server.cfg(我试的)都是没有关系的,只要sql.cfg文件配置正确就成。
再: 有谁知道在这种情况下amx_sql_pass后面应该加什么啊????
谢谢lu007的提示,我真没想到amx_sql_pass为空会导致root的登陆。
正因为设置了user和pass后,会出现auth错误,因此我才把pass改为空,同时也就发现了老是root登陆的,因此我判断为mysql.cfg没有被执行。:78:
没想到是mysql的module本身的错误。:79:
:43:
stonelei
发表于 2005-1-18 12:00:31
为什么不能用ACCESS数据库呢?
要安装多一个软件去支持这个功能,有没有必要呀?
能修改一个ACCESS版本的吗?
真接COPY上去,加上几句语句就行就方便啦.
而且 这个数据库修改里面的内容也方便的多吧.
stonelei
发表于 2005-1-21 15:35:34
楼主对安装方法解析得太简单了.
我等菜鸟只能望贴兴叹啦.
A少好靓仔啊
发表于 2005-1-22 00:14:11
ding a!!!!!!!why???????
wjfwg
发表于 2005-1-22 14:31:29
还要钱啊买不起
luolinm
发表于 2005-1-22 14:38:05
我的帖子数目不到?
kitshmily
发表于 2005-1-24 04:37:37
群共享?那里的群?我能入么?
kindzhon
发表于 2005-1-24 09:46:57
我晕,掏钱买了,结果源代码里是空的!!
打倒,没有就去掉啊。5555。。。骗钱,骗俺们的感情。。大家说怎么办吧!!!
嘿嘿,罚写100个插件,免费提供在这儿,大家说如何??!!
页:
1
2
3
4
[5]
6
7
8
9
10
11
12
13
14